Media:  Handmade Book
Dimensions:  4" x 14"
Date of Work:  04/04

Winner
Member's Mention

I made this Salivador Dali Book at Artfest 2004. I learned Coptic stitching and some cool painting and beading ideas. It is a 3 sectioned tall book with tons of metal found objects that dangle from the sides. It has some hand painted insert pages that divide sections in the book. The images are mostly by Dali or Dali like collages.

how: Coptic binding, sewn items added to open edge on painted cardboard. Pages hand torn and cut to fit 3 sections, back of book is the full length to hold the sections together.

motivation: The idea is that Dali created surreal figures that had multi-parted bodies and compartments, so to create a book that somehow gave the feeling of a dali piece of art in his honor.
